Job Summary The Franchise Banking Relationship Manager is responsible for generating new loan and deposit business, according to assigned sales goals, by initiating and developing relationships with quick service restaurants and some fast casual restaurants. The Franchise Banking Relationship Manager maintains acceptable credit quality and appropriate loan pricing. Individual portfolio management and client relationship expansion, including partner referrals, are critical for success in this position. Key Accountabilities Achieve Sales Targets • Works to achieve assigned personal sales goals through proactive activities and behaviors that lead to results. • Aligns client and bank objectives and orchestrates organizational resources and referral partners to build collaborative, client-focused relationships. • Uses a consultative selling approach to understand client needs and opportunities, including conducting pre-call planning, establishing rapport, interviewing for needs and opportunities, explaining features and benefits, overcoming objections and closing the sale. • Leverages centers of influence to build a network and create a pipeline of business. Loan Originations • Ensures loan requests meet the requisite level as set forth under current loan standards by evaluating loan requests for proper purpose, structure and pricing. • Partners with support staff to ensure the loan origination process meets bank and client expectations. • Seeks guidance and insight from other lenders and Executives to deliver the best possible loan terms for the bank and client. Portfolio Management • Manages a portfolio of customers satisfactorily, ensuring the relationships are maintained in a professional manner and monitoring of the portfolio meets current loan standards. • Strives to meet or exceed average portfolio target by strengthening existing client relationships and fostering new relationships. • Manages delinquencies and portfolio to ensure that classified credits are recognized timely and referred promptly to Special Assets. A Client Service Representative position is a key customer service position within the company. This position provides a variety of duties to include introducing bank products and services to customers, participating in the sales program, processing debit and credit transactions and assisting with customer relation issues. This person is also responsible for ordering and shipping all cash for the banking center, and CTR record keeping. Client Service Representative has the additional responsibility of managing the banking center vault which includes; balancing the vault, disbursing cash to other designated team members and ordering/shipping currency as needed. This position may also have the responsibility of opening new accounts. This position is located in a bilingual area and Spanish is often used within the banking center and would be preferred. UW Tier Level Commercial Credit Experience Required Tier II 3-5 Years Tier III 5-7 Years We are growing and have opportunities for Portfolio Monitoring and Underwriting C&I team. This role has the primary responsibility of managing the loan portfolio through annual credit reviews, required covenant testing, and borrowing base testing when applicable. You will assign appropriate asset quality ratings in a fast-paced, high-volume environment by completing a detailed financial analysis to obtain a deeper understanding of a borrower’s credit risk. You will collaborate with Relationship Managers and internal support staff to provide credit expertise and monitor the portfolio.
